Teen Mom UK cast members Chloe Patton and Amber Butler have opened up about how their lives have been affected by the coronavirus and its accompanying lockdown.

The ladies have been regulars on Teen Mom UK since it started back in 2016, appearing on every season since. Tonight (April 1) sees the show return for its seventh season, with Chloe and Amber joined by fellow original Megan Salmon-Ferrari and newbie Emma Finch.

Daily Star Online spoke to Chloe, mum to Marley, and Amber, mum to Brooklyn and Hudson, ahead of the launch, just as the coronavirus lockdown was kicking in.

Admitting their lives have been majorly affected, Chloe likened herself to a superhero because she's now having to do everything that Marley would be doing at nursery.
